Dáil Éireann Debate, Wednesday - 28 February 2018

Wednesday, 28 February 2018

Ceisteanna (40)

Mick Wallace

Ceist:

40. Deputy Mick Wallace asked the Minister for Culture, Heritage and the Gaeltacht her views on whether the €4,000 offered by the Heritage Council for an oral history project is enough to halt the demise in the construction of traditional Slaney cots and traditional cot fishing practices on the River Slaney; and if she will make a statement on the matter. [10097/18]

Amharc ar fhreagra

Freagraí scríofa

I refer the Deputy to my reply to Question no. 103 on 23rd January, 2018.

As I stated on that occasion, the Heritage Council is best placed to offer practical advise and assistance to local groups, and works in partnership with local communities, local authorities, voluntary groups, government departments, various agencies and national cultural institutions in order to deliver this vision through supporting a wide range of heritage projects and initiatives at community level. 

Funding decisions of the Council are a matter for the Council itself and I have no role in the matter.
